All Categories
Featured
Table of Contents
As an example, the Leetcode platform is used for the online coding round. We enable you to select a programs language you are most comfortable with during the coding obstacle. We also utilize Google Jamboard for the design round. All the rounds are conducted online. Our meeting procedure at Opn is uncomplicated, and we ensure you are well-prepared for the technical rounds.
The technological meeting includes 2 rounds: (a) the coding round and (b) the style round, each lasting one hour. You will certainly have 50 mins to react to questions and 10 mins for Q&A. Depending on the accessibility of both the candidate and the interviewer, these rounds may take area on various days.
Maybe, it has been a lengthy time because you last touched them, so take enough time to go back to exercise. Comprehend the principles, research the syntax very thoroughly, and get knowledgeable about different means of responding to the questions. Throughout the meeting, before trying to write your option, you may want to initial clear up the inquiry with the recruiter, assess the trouble, and information the reasoning and why you will pick this method to resolving the issue.
It is very important to mention that the recruiters want you to do well and exist to sustain you. Rationale for you is to reveal the job interviewer how you believe, connect, and whether you can address issues. By doing so, you have opened the flooring to engage extra with the job interviewer and welcome any type of suggestions connected with dealing with the coding troubles.
Still, it is typical among our interviewers to ask inquiries around the topic of settlement gateways as this will be most appropriate to your day-to-day work. In the style round, candidates are motivated to give their optimal software program architecture style to apply a hypothetical solution under certain constraints. Questions can include: Design a repayment system for a shopping system.
When being talked to and during coding rounds, it's practical to repeat the inquiries to the job interviewer to ensure that both of you are on the same page. If you don't recognize, feel free to ask the recruiter to repeat or reword the inquiry.
Riley below! I have actually been a full desk technical employer for almost ten years. The majority of my time has actually been spent as a firm recruiter with Code Ability, yet I additionally have a year of inner recruiting experience on Twitter's Revenue System group. I've created this guide by attracting on my direct exposure to both big tech and start-up hiring.
I want to flag that the advice supplied is based upon my individual point of views and experience, and ought to not be considered a recommendation of the working with procedures made use of in huge tech, or by business emulating huge tech hiring. Instead, it is meant to offer advice on just how to browse the "industry requirement" meeting process and improve your possibilities of success.
In all severity, you can inform a great deal regarding your placement to a firm and their values based on this page. Additionally, sites like Glassdoor and Blind can offer valuable insights into the firm's meeting procedure, worker experiences, and wages. It's additionally a good concept to research your job interviewer and their role to get a better understanding of their viewpoint and what they might be seeking in a candidate.
How has the interview procedure been up until now? Frequently our impulses are effective tools that are neglected; it's necessary to resolve any kind of reservations concerning the role or business prior to proceeding with the procedure. Self-reflect throughout the whole procedure and do it typically! Do you have a coach? There are several reasons why it's important to have an excellent advisor, however in this instance, it's suitable for technique.
Treat every practice as an interview; it could also aid with those game day nerves! In the 'Knowledge is Power' section, I mentioned the value of determining firm worths. Once you've recognized them, develop CELEBRITY method instances for each of those worths. I especially enjoy the STAR approach because it enables for accurate and example-heavy responses.
In addition, the Celebrity method will certainly help you develop responses to prospective behavioral interview questions. Behavioral meeting concerns are often taken directly from these work description bullet factors.
By demonstrating excellent partnership abilities, explaining their thought procedures, and most importantly, their mistakes. Throughout the technical meeting, maintain these concerns in mind: Have you collected your demands? Are you checking in with your job interviewer?
Ask for a minute. It's all right to take a break. Being honest and susceptible (when safe) can assist you stand out from other prospects.
Keep in mind, you're freaking amazing, and your unique top qualities and experiences can assist you land your desire work as long as it's the best fit for you. Are you still not feeling great regarding this? All good, and I completely understand. Here's a listing of firms that do not white boards or adhere to "standard technology" meeting processes, phew.
Do examine out all these concerns with responses from listed below: Software Program Engineering Interview Questions is the process of creating, creating, screening, and maintaining software. It is a methodical and disciplined method to software application development that aims to create top quality, reliable, and maintainable software. Software designers create software application solutions for end individuals by using engineering principles and their understanding of programs languages.
It is an attributes of software application that describes its capacity to execute what it was made to do properly and constantly over time. It describes the degree to which the software can be made use of effortlessly. The amount of initiative or time needed to discover exactly how to make use of the software program.
It describes just how basic it is to improve and change the software application. It describes how quickly a software system can be customized to include attribute, improve speed, or repair work mistakes. It refers to exactly how well the software can work with various platforms or circumstances without making significant alterations.
For more information please describe the complying with short article Features of Software application. The software program is used extensively in a number of domain names including medical facilities, banks, institutions, protection, financing, stock markets, and more. It can be categorized right into different types: For more information please describe the complying with post Classifications of Software program.
It is defined by a structured, consecutive approach to task monitoring and software program advancement. Demands Gathering and AnalysisDesign PhaseImplementation and Device TestingIntegration and System TestingDeploymentMaintenance Requirements are clear and repaired that might not transform. There are no unclear demands (no complication). It is great to utilize this model when the technology is well recognized.
Beta testing commonly makes use of black-box testing. Alpha screening is executed by testers who are usually internal employees of the organization. Beta screening is performed by customers who are not component of the organization. Alpha screening is done at the developer's site. Beta screening is performed at the end-user, the of the product.
Dependability, safety, and effectiveness are examined throughout beta testing. Alpha screening makes sure the high quality of the item prior to forwarding it to beta testing. Beta testing additionally focuses on the top quality of the item but gathers the user's time-long input on the product and guarantees that the item awaits real-time users.
Table of Contents
Latest Posts
The Best Technical Interview Prep Courses For Software Engineers
The Best Free Courses To Learn System Design For Tech Interviews
How To Crack The Front-end Developer Interview – Tips For Busy Engineers
More
Latest Posts
The Best Technical Interview Prep Courses For Software Engineers
The Best Free Courses To Learn System Design For Tech Interviews
How To Crack The Front-end Developer Interview – Tips For Busy Engineers